They are les $$'s than any JDM 2 piece rotors. I shopped long and hard I roadrace my EVO...saving over 10lbs. of unsprung roatating weight for less than the cost of replacement Brembos and then only replacing the friction surface (about 150.00 per corner) when (not if) it's needed.... was too good to pass up. I'd be interested if you could find a cheaper/less expensive system post the choice (I don't think there's a less expensive system out there)...But I've been wrong before...
